Ags beat Central Connecticut State to record third straight 2-0 victory
Soccer · 14 hrs ago by TexAgs
Ags beat Central Connecticut State to record third straight 2-0 victory
A pair of second-half goals propelled Texas A&M to a 2-0 victory over Central Connecticut State on Thursday night in New Britain, CT. Jazmine Wilkinson and Kennedy Clark both got their first goals of the year, and Grace McClellan recorded her second clean sheet in a row.
